Study TitleAromatic amino acid metabolism by the anaerobic gut bacterium Clostridium sporogenes (part-II)
Study SummaryGerm-free MCAD-/- mice or MCAD+/+ controls were mono-colonized with wild-type Clostridium sporogenes. Urine was collected for untargeted LC-QTOF analysis.
